Work Step by Step
$y=x^2+2x+3$
Let $x=-3$
$y=x^2+2x+3$
$y=(-3)^2+2*(-3)+3$
$y=9-6+3$
$y=3+3$
$y=6$
Let $x=-2$
$y=x^2+2x+3$
$y=(-2)^2+2*(-2)+3$
$y=4-4+3$
$y=0+3$
$y=3$
Let $x=-1$
$y=x^2+2x+3$
$y=(-1)^2+2*(-1)+3$
$y=1-2+3$
$y=-1+3$
$y=2$
Let $x=0$
$y=x^2+2x+3$
$y=(0)^2+2*(0)+3$
$y=0+0+3$
$y=3$
Let $x=1$
$y=x^2+2x+3$
$y=(1)^2+2*(1)+3$
$y=1+2+3$
$y=3+3$
$y=6$
We have the ordered pairs $(-3,6), (-2,3), (-1,2), (0,3), (1,6)$
